BabiesEverywhere · 10/09/2007 23:26

Lau72,

Why not keep him with no pants on, until he can do the pants up and down bit himself.

Instead of asking 'Do you want the toilet ?' give a choice which can't be answered by 'no'.

i.e. 'Do you want the yellow or the blue potty ? Do you want to wee in the potty or in the garden ?
